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(1)

  • Clinical characteristics and risk factors for IBD

    To study the natural history, patterns, and clinical characteristics (as history of real bleeding, mucus or blood in the stool, diarrhea, abdominal pain ,vomiting)and risk factors of inflammatory bowel diseases (IBD) at Assiut University Children Hospital

    6 months

Study Arms (1)

Children aged less than 18 years with a confirmed diagnosis of IBD.

All patients admitted with inflammatory bowel disease will be subjected to: 1. History: including name, age ,sex ,family history, consanguinity, history of rectal bleeding, mucus or blood in the stool, diarrhea, abdominal pain ,vomiting ,nausea and loss of appetite. 2. Examination: including general examination, chest, cardiac, abdominal and neurological examination 3. Investigation:including labortatory such as fecal calprotectin ,CRP,CBC,ESR. Endoscopic examination of the gastrointestinal tract Histological examination of the biopsies retrieved during gastrointestinal endoscope.
